Sadly the club seems confused
The signals in the summer were that older players were out ans younger players were in, hence the reason we weren't interested in Sutton and let Charlton go.
Now after everything else has failed we've gone and signed a 37-yr old probably because we can't get anyone else on loan.
Dublin would have been great about 7 years ago but the truth is that he was shifted to defence a few years back. So why are we spunking more money onto players who aren't going to have any future potential.
But it looks like we've learned nothing from last season despite Doncasters statements. If Rossi Jarvis can play left back and is fit then why are we giving valuable first team experience to someone elses player.
If Worthy needs a target man then the board needs to remind him that he deemed Peter Thorne a good signing for this role so why does he need another. He also thought Ryan Jarvis was worth keeping, he's over 6ft so why not find a pattern of play which would get the best out of a Jarvis/Earnshaw partnership.
Dublin may work out but I see he's been training with Leicester and even they weren't interested - they've turned to Carl Asaba, so what does that say?
